The sixteenth-century Italian polymath Gerolamo Cardano showed the abundancy of depicting changes. As the degree of positive for premonition results (inducing that the likelihood of an occasion is given. By the degree of unimaginable results to certainly the quantity of likely results). . In spite of the essential work through Cardano, the hypothesis of probabilities follows quite far back to the correspondence of Pierre de Fermat and Blaise Pascal (1654). Christiaan Huygens (1657) gave the earliest known lucid treatment of the subject. Jacob Bernoulli’s Ars Conjectandi (after death, 1713) and Abraham de Moivre’s Theory of Probability (1718) saw the subject as a piece of math. For an establishment put aside by the early improvement of the chance of numerical likelihood, see Ian Hacking’s The Emergence of Probability and James Franklin’s The Science of Concurrency.
